Indianapolis Colts Signing Former Cincinnati Bengals Running Back Khalil Herbert

In this story:
CINCINNATI — Former Bengals running back Khalil Herbert is signing a one-year deal with the Indianapolis Colts according to Ian Rapoport and Tom Pelissero of NFL Network.
The Bengals traded for Herbert in November, sending their 2025 seventh round pick to Chicago.
Herbert ran for 114 yards in eight games and also caught eight passes for 21 yards.
The Bengals have agreed to terms with Samaje Perine, who could be Chase Brown's backup in 2025.
